    Abstract: Disclosed are an apparatus and a method for effectively measuring cholesterol using a small amount of blood. The apparatus for measuring cholesterol includes a cartridge where an upper case having a sample transferring membrane is movably coupled to a lower case having a sample measuring membrane; a cartridge accommodation unit configured to accommodate the cartridge therein; a memory configured to store therein setting information for sample measurement; and a controller configured to align the membranes of the upper case and the lower case with each other, by horizontally moving the lower case of the cartridge, according to the stored setting information, and configured to contact the membranes of the upper case and the lower case with each other, by vertically moving the upper case for sample transfer on each alignment position.
